Osher Lifelong Learning Institute (OLLI)
OLLI at Clemson University is a volunteer-oriented institute. We are a membership community of nearly 1,000 individuals in the upstate, age 50+, who come from all backgrounds and educational levels. Together we enjoy the camaraderie of our peers as we participate in a myriad of activities designed just for us. Our purpose is to create and support a stimulating, interactive lifelong learning community of seasoned adults that is member-driven and volunteer-led.
We offer four semesters of courses, excursions, outdoor adventures, and special interest groups. Each year, more than 300 unique programs provide opportunities to gain knowledge and expertise in a wide variety of academic and recreational pursuits, and to share our experiences and perspectives with others. Our activities are innovative and limited only by members’ imaginations!
Since 2002, OLLI has been supported by interested community members as well as Clemson University residing in Academic Affairs in the Provost Office. Our main office is located at Patrick Square, in the Charles K. Cheezem Education Center.
